For Pennsylvania residents seeking a true escape from the hustle and bustle of daily life, Hemlock Hideaway Campground offers a tranquil sanctuary nestled in the scenic heart of Huntingdon County. Located on the side of Bunn Mountain in James Creek, this privately owned campground spans over 83 acres of lush, wooded terrain. As its name and address on Seclusion Lane suggest, the primary appeal for local campers is the profound sense of privacy and the immersive natural environment that defines the property. Whether you are a regular visitor to the Raystown Lake region or a first-time explorer of the Allegany highlands, Hemlock Hideaway provides a professional yet rustic atmosphere that feels like a home away from home.

The campground is strategically positioned to offer the best of both worlds: complete wooded seclusion and rapid access to one of Pennsylvania’s premier recreational landmarks. Raystown Lake, known for its pristine waters and world-class fishing, is located just one mile from the campground entrance. This allows guests to spend their days boating, swimming, or hiking along the shoreline before retreating to the quiet, shaded canopy of the hideaway. The management at Hemlock Hideaway takes great pride in maintaining a peaceful environment where families can reconnect, children can play safely, and the natural beauty of the Pennsylvania Wilds is preserved for all to enjoy.

Hemlock Hideaway Campground offers a comprehensive suite of onsite services to ensure every stay is comfortable and rewarding. The management is known for being friendly and accommodating, providing a personal touch that larger corporate parks often lack. The services provided include:

  • Diverse lodging options including spacious RV sites, primitive tent sites, and rustic cabin rentals.
  • Full-service onsite management and a well-stocked camp store featuring essentials, treats, and ice cream.
  • Modern and clean bathhouses equipped with hot showers and toilets.
  • On-site laundry facilities, making extended stays more convenient for families and long-term campers.
  • Secure, on-site parking specifically designed for both standard vehicles and boat trailers.
  • Electronic payment processing, including support for mobile tap-to-pay and major debit cards.

The features and highlights of the campground are curated to provide a balanced experience of recreation and relaxation. Guests often remark on the spaciousness of the sites and the dense tree cover that provides cooling shade even during the peak of a Pennsylvania summer. Key features include:

  • Secluded and wooded sites that offer maximum privacy between camping groups.
  • A family-friendly atmosphere that is highly rated for being "good for kids," featuring a dedicated playground and game room.
  • A heated in-ground swimming pool for guests to enjoy a refreshing dip.
  • Dog-friendly policies that welcome four-legged family members to join the adventure.
  • Indoor and outdoor recreation facilities, including a basketball court, volleyball, and hiking trails within the 83-acre property.
  • A private fishing pond located on the premises, perfect for a quiet afternoon with a rod and reel.
  • Close proximity to Trough Creek State Park and the internationally-acclaimed Allegrippis Trail System for mountain biking enthusiasts.
